Text
(a)There is established on the books of the Treasurer of State, the Auditor of State, and the Chief Fiscal Officer of the State a fund to be known as the "Environmental Education Fund".
(b)The Environmental Education Fund shall consist of that portion of moneys transferred, not to exceed two hundred seventy-five thousand dollars ($275,000) per fiscal year, from the Hazardous Substance Remedial Action Trust Fund as set out in § 8-7-509 , there to be used by the Division of Environmental Quality to provide environmental educational materials and training.

Legislative History
Amended by Act 2019, No. 910,§ 3192, eff. 7/1/2019. Acts 1987, No. 928, § 3; 1993, No. 1073, § 14; 1995, No. 1296, § 73; 1999, No. 1164, § 165.
